'Tis the season for secrets, suspicion, and a dog who saw everything.
Margot Bancroft was the queen of Tidal Cove society. Her Christmas gala was the invitation everyone wanted. Her smile could open doors or destroy reputations.
By morning, she was dead in her study. And the only witness isn't talking.
Duchess, Margot's prized Cavalier King Charles Spaniel, was in the room when it happened. Now she's traumatized, aggressive, and won't let anyone near the body. Anyone except Wren Calloway.
Called in to help the frightened dog, Wren quickly realizes Duchess holds the key to everything. The little spaniel knows who killed her owner. She just can't say it.
The Bancroft family has enough secrets to fill a crypt. The golden son with gambling debts. The daughter written out of the will. The husband with a wandering eye. Everyone had motive. Everyone has alibis that don't quite hold.
As the Christmas clock ticks down, Wren must decode what Duchess witnessed before the killer silences the only witness, permanently.
A holiday cozy mystery with old-money intrigue, a traumatized dog who needs a hero, and twists you won't see coming. Book 2 in the Paws & Probable Cause series.
